Sandal are about the only side in the leagues that we know something about as we have both slipped from grace together. They have veteran Mark Hardcastle at fly half but have not named their two new props - Rod Latham and Andy Wilson in the squad. They do have new player coach Dave Senior in the back row alongside young No 8 Gareth Burns who is with the Leeds Tykes Academy.
